I have a H30 1975 vintage and would like to install a 17x17 hatch between the companion way and the mast. I have a swing keel on this boat and am concerned about the strength of the cabin top after installing the hatch because the cable that raises the keel is there also. There is room between the cable and the mast. about three feet. Any suggestions? Barry

It should work with reinforcing Ribs

The new hatches are quite strong. If I were to do it, I would fiberglass some stiffeners on either the top, bottom or both. With the port work on our boat we noticed along with the fiberglass thickness, the liner and hull were not well fastened, so you may actually strengthen the cabin top. Adding handrails to the stiffening ribs could add utility to the necessity. Bill
